If you're having trouble with the RogueAmoeba.EndPointController.exe file, you're not alone. This executable file is associated with the Airfoil software developed by Rogue Amoeba. Common RogueAmoeba.EndPointController.exe Errors on Windows

Dealing with RogueAmoeba.EndPointController.exe errors can often be perplexing, given the variety of issues that might cause them. They can range from a mere software glitch to a more serious malware intrusion. Here, we've compiled a list of the most common errors associated with RogueAmoeba.EndPointController.exe to help you navigate and possibly fix these issues.

  • Error 0xc0000142: This alert pops up when an application fails to initiate properly. This could be the result of software glitches, damaged files, or complications with the Windows registry.
  • RogueAmoeba.EndPointController.exe File Not Executing: This warning appears when the executable file fails to launch as expected. Reasons could include damaged file data, improper file permissions, or insufficient system resources.
  • RogueAmoeba.EndPointController.exe Application Error: This generic error can occur due to various reasons like corrupt files, bad sectors on a hard drive, or insufficient system resources.
  • Blue Screen of Death (BSOD): This warning appears when the system experiences a fatal error resulting in a system crash. Potential causes could include hardware failures, issues with drivers, or serious software bugs that undermine the stability of the operating system.
  • Unable to Start Correctly (0xc000007b): This error usually occurs when a user tries to run applications that are designed to run on non-compatible versions of Windows.

In this guide, we will aim to resolve issues related to RogueAmoeba.EndPointController.exe by utilizing the Deployment Image Servicing and Management (DISM) tool to scan and repair Windows system files.

Step 1: Open Command Prompt

Step 1: Open Command Prompt Thumbnail
  1. Press the Windows key.

  2. Type Command Prompt in the search bar.

  3. Right-click on Command Prompt and select Run as administrator.

Step 2: Run DISM Scan

Step 2: Run DISM Scan Thumbnail
  1. In the Command Prompt window, type DISM /Online /Cleanup-Image /RestoreHealth and press Enter.

  2. Allow the Deployment Image Servicing and Management tool to scan your system and correct any errors it detects.
